Output 78cf818a3814943177b52563dc5240e5b176f924a34d191697fd852dd3750a2e:25

value
372190000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52398a5f684bc3a479634cde6593934f64e7c268 OP_EQUAL
address
MFPva9Pzj4iaqbE8fiucguHSJC4ruNsW9n
transaction
78cf818a3814943177b52563dc5240e5b176f924a34d191697fd852dd3750a2e
spent
true